**Notes — tailfox CLI intro session.** New folks: tailfox is our internal log-tailing tool; it replaces the old shell scripts. Supports multi-service tailing, regex filters, and replay from the last hour. Install via the internal package index; config lives in your home dotfile. Known gaps: no structured-field search yet, and the replay buffer drops under heavy load. File bugs in the tooling tracker, not chat. Onboarding doc is linked from the team wiki. Ownership questions go to the maintainer below.

approver of hahaf-hahaf = Druion Druius Kasax Eliox

External plugin authors building on Driftpane, the large-file diff viewer, have reported that the shared extension-signing vault is locked following last week's key rotation. Until it is reopened, new plugin builds cannot be signed and the chunked-diff API tokens cannot be issued. The Marrowfield ops team has approved emergency recovery so third-party releases are not blocked further. Please do not attempt repeated unlock guesses, as that extends the lockout window. The recovery passphrase is provided below.

vault phrase of tajef-faduf = casox-ralius-julir

## FlagForge: Limits and Quotas

The FlagForge rollout framework enforces per-tenant quotas to contain blast radius. Each tenant is capped on active experiments, targeting-rule depth, and rollout step frequency; exceeding a quota fails closed, never open. Audit events are retained for the full review window, and quota overrides require a signed change record from the platform owners. Security reviewers should verify that override paths cannot be reached via the public API. The enforced limits are listed below.

tuning table, yagef-bawip:
THRESHOLDS = {
    "frador": 880,
    "weneth": 97,
    "fraok": 850,
    "olieth": 616,
    "praion": 5,
}

Runbook bit for Paritywren, our hotel rate-parity checker. If the crawler starts flagging every property in the Calderholm region, it's almost always a stale currency table, not actual parity breaks — refresh the table and requeue before escalating. Releases should go out between scrape windows (top of the hour is safest). Before you ship, make sure the deployed instance is running with these settings.

service settings:
[druix]
host = druix.zemvargrid.example
user = druix_svc
database = druix_prod